These samples provide a framework for expressing your sympathy while allowing you to personalize your message to reflect your relationship with the deceased and the bereaved. Remember to keep your tone genuine and heartfelt, focusing on offering comfort and support. Don’t be afraid to share a fond memory or offer practical assistance during this difficult period. The key is to acknowledge their loss and show that you care.

Sample 3: Condolence with a Fond Memory
Dear [Name],
I was deeply saddened to hear about the passing of [Deceased’s Name]. I will always remember [him/her] for [positive quality/shared memory – e.g., their infectious laugh, the time we volunteered together at the soup kitchen].
My thoughts and prayers are with you and your family.
With heartfelt sympathy,
[Your Name]

Sample 7: Condolence Offering Practical Help
Dear [Name],
I was so saddened to hear about the passing of [Deceased’s Name]. I am thinking of you and your family during this difficult time.
I would like to offer my help with [Specific task, e.g., meals, errands, childcare]. Please let me know if there is anything I can do to support you.
With heartfelt sympathy,
[Your Name]
